/**
* This class defines the collection of results returned from the trace function. The trace can return [network elements](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/support/NetworkElement/), [aggregated geometries](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/support/AggregatedGeometry/),
* and [functions](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/support/FunctionResult/).
*
* @since 4.20
* @see [trace](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/trace/)
*/
export default class TraceResult extends JSONSupport {
constructor(properties?: TraceResultProperties);
/**
* This property defines an aggregation of geometries returned by the trace. The aggregated geometries will only include geometries that belong to features with `assetgroups/assettypes` specified in the trace output.
* This is returned only if the aggregated geometries results type is defined in the trace configuration.
*/
get aggregatedGeometry(): AggregatedGeometry | null | undefined;
/**
* An array of circuits returned by the trace. Used in the telecom domain network.
* This is returned only if the "circuits" result type is defined in the trace configuration.
*
* @beta
* @since 4.34
*/
get circuits(): CircuitTraceResult[] | null | undefined;
/**
* An array of network elements returned by the trace. The network element is a representation of how the network topology defines its graph.
* This is returned only if the elements results type is defined in the trace configuration.
* > [!WARNING]
* >
* > The elements property returning a [TelecomNetworkElement](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/support/TelecomNetworkElement/) is in beta and is reserved for
* > future use in a telecom domain network.
*
* @see [NetworkElement](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/support/NetworkElement/)
* @see [TelecomNetworkElement](https://developers.arcgis.com/javascript/latest/references/core/rest/networks/support/TelecomNetworkElement/)
*/
get elements(): NetworkElement[];
/** Returns an array of function aggregation results. */
get globalFunctionResults(): FunctionResult[];
/**
* This parameter is specific to the K-Nearest Neighbors Algorithm, when the nearest filter is provided in the trace configuration. It returns `true` if any neighbors were found.
*
* @default false
*/
get kFeaturesForKNNFound(): boolean;
/**
* The paths returned by a path trace.
*
* @beta
* @since 4.34
*/
get paths(): CircuitPath[] | null | undefined;
/**
* Returns `true` if the starting points in the network trace operation are ignored.
*
* @default false
*/
get startingPointsIgnored(): boolean;
/** Returns any warnings encountered by the trace operation. */
get warnings(): string[] | null | undefined;
}
